sports.espn.go.com/nba/news/story?id=3760914The Phoenix Suns have completed a deal with the Charlotte Bobcats to acquire high-scoring swingman Jason Richardson, according to NBA front-office sources. The multiplayer deal will require the Suns to part with forward Boris Diaw and defensive ace Raja Bell, two mainstays from the team that averaged 58 wins over the last four seasons under former Suns coach Mike D'Antoni. The Suns will also receive a future second-round pick from the Bobcats and forward Jared Dudley while sending Sean Singletary to the Bobcats.

While Diaw may not be a superstar, he bring many intangibles to the game. He can play basically any position on the floor. He has great ball handling skills for a big man and can also pass better than most guards. While his offensive game is mediocre, but that's because he tends to look for others more than looking for his own shot.
Raja Bell is one of the best defenders in the league, his production is down from last season but he's that guy you put on the other teams best defender.
I think the Suns biggest problem recently besides the defense, becasuse defense has always been their problem, is their lack of offensive production. With J Rich they lose on the defensive side of the ball, but they get a legit 20-25ppg guy. With Nash, he's going to get a lot of easy buckets via the alley-hoop. J-Rich also has 3pt range so he can stretch the defense.
